summ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orOtavio Salvador <otavio@ossystems.com.br>2007-09-27 09:58:02 -0300
committerDaniel Baumann <daniel@debian.org>2011-03-09 18:22:27 +0100
commitb85f12a0451fe77eb5fc99a13b13ab04b7dee7c5 (patch)
tree36d880dd476e5662565e24e6fa27ab2a7a28ba07
parentf6d9cd49e204a801cec73009cea18e1e0471e4b2 (diff)
downloadlive-build-b85f12a0451fe77eb5fc99a13b13ab04b7dee7c5.zip
live-build-b85f12a0451fe77eb5fc99a13b13ab04b7dee7c5.tar.gz
iso: move mini and minimal flavors assigment to a cannonical place
-rwxr-xr-xhelpers/lh_binary_iso28
1 files changed, 12 insertions, 16 deletions
diff --git a/helpers/lh_binary_iso b/helpers/lh_binary_iso
index 82ba2a9..11280ee 100755
--- a/helpers/lh_binary_iso
+++ b/helpers/lh_binary_iso
@@ -102,30 +102,20 @@ case "${LH_BOOTLOADER}" in
grub)
G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-no-emul-boot -boot-load-size 4 -boot-info-table"
G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-r -b boot/grub/stage2_eltorito"
-
- if [ "${LH_PACKAGES_LISTS}" = "mini" ] || [ "${LH_PACKAGES_LISTS}" = "minimal" ]
- then
- G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-m boot/grub/stage2_eltorito"
- fi
+ GENISOIMAGE_EXCLUDE="boot/grub/stage2_eltorito"
;;
syslinux)
G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-no-emul-boot -boot-load-size 4 -boot-info-table"
G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-r -b isolinux/isolinux.bin -c isolinux/boot.cat"
-
- if [ "${LH_PACKAGES_LISTS}" = "mini" ] || [ "${LH_PACKAGES_LISTS}" = "minimal" ]
- then
- G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-m isolinux/isolinux.bin"
- fi
+ GENISOIMAGE_EXCLUDE="isolinux/isolinux.bin"
;;
yaboot)
- G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-r --iso-level 2 --netatalk -hfs -probe -map binary/yaboot/hfs.map --chrp-boot -part -no-desktop -hfs-bless binary/yaboot -hfs-volid Debian/Live_powerpc"
-
- if [ "${LH_PACKAGES_LISTS}" = "mini" ] || [ "${LH_PACKAGES_LISTS}" = "minimal" ]
- then
- G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-m yaboot/hfs.map"
- fi
+ G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-r --iso-level 2 --netatalk -hfs -probe -map"
+ G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} binary/yaboot/hfs.map --chrp-boot -part -no-desktop"
+ G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-hfs-bless binary/yaboot -hfs-volid Debian/Live_powerpc"
+ GENISOIMAGE_EXCLUDE="yaboot/hfs.map"
;;
*)
@@ -134,6 +124,12 @@ case "${LH_BOOTLOADER}" in
;;
esac
+case "${LH_PACKAGES_LISTS}" in
+ minimal|mini)
+ GENISOIMAGE_OPTIONS="${GENISOIMAGE_OPTIONS} -m ${GENISOIMAGE_EXCLUDE}"
+ ;;
+esac
+
case "${LH_CHROOT_BUILD}" in
enabled)
# Moving image